What is the reason why Certificate of Analysis Documentation Matters
The Certificate of Analysis (commonly referred to as the abbreviation COA) is among the most essential documents researchers will consider when looking for raw materials. A COA provides detailed information regarding purity, identity of the product, analytical testing results, and batch-specific characteristics. Rather than relying solely on manufacturer claims researches can look over the actual test results for the particular batch they are looking at.
Access to COA documents helps make better purchasing decisions, while also helping laboratories meet internal compliance and quality control requirements. Understanding HPLC Purity Verification
HPLC is an extensively used analytical method to determine the purity of a laboratory environment. HPLC tests aid in determining the composition of samples while finding contaminants and impurities that can influence research findings. The chromatograms produced provide useful information on consistency and purity.
Researchers who purchase peptides or laboratory Reagents, HPLC verification serves as an important quality indicator. Looking over HPLC results allows scientists to assess whether an ingredient meets the requirements that are required for their particular applications. The Role of Mass Spectrometry in Product Validation
Mass Spectrometry adds another layer of confirmation to the analytical process. While HPLC assists in determining the purity of the substance, Mass Spectrometry assists in confirmation of molecular identity. These analytical techniques work together to give a complete assessment of the substance’s quality and integrity. Since purity alone isn’t a guarantee of proper molecular structure and quality, researchers frequently use both analytical methods. Combining HPLC with Mass Spectrometry data strengthens confidence that the source of the material conforms to the specifications expected.

The correct handling of products helps ensure the integrity of the product
It is vital to conduct quality test, but the quality of the product depend on their storage and handling throughout the supply chain. Temperature control and contamination prevention along with security of packaging and logistics all affect the product’s quality right from their initial production to the time of delivery.
Even materials that are in compliance with analytical standards at the time of manufacture may degrade if conditions of storage aren’t properly managed. Laboratory facilities therefore gain by working with suppliers that use strict handling practices and maintain consistent quality management practices throughout distribution.
